Output ee54d6dbb8eacb892de617061749994d744c354b9bf8499bf64b1fe3907afb4d:7

value
40911420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d44bfc75155e678343a490251160097cbaa67b5 OP_EQUAL
address
MHrvF7Xa99fU6faWcctDsvSH2ezYKdcjnw
transaction
ee54d6dbb8eacb892de617061749994d744c354b9bf8499bf64b1fe3907afb4d
spent
true